Key Building Codes and Safety Standards Regulatory Bodies

Regulatory bodies responsible for building codes and safety standards vary by country and region, but they share common objectives of ensuring public safety and structural integrity. These organizations develop, implement, and enforce regulations that govern construction practices.

Key organizations include national, state, or local agencies, such as the International Code Council (ICC) in the United States, which publishes widely adopted building codes. Others, like the Local Building Departments, oversee compliance during construction projects.

These bodies perform several critical functions:

  1. Developing and updating building codes and safety standards;
  2. Reviewing building plans for compliance;
  3. Conducting inspections throughout construction;
  4. Issuing permits and certificates of occupancy;
  5. Enforcing compliance and handling violations.

Their authority ensures that building practices align with legal requirements, fostering safety and resilience in real estate development.

Structural Safety and Load Requirements

Structural safety and load requirements are fundamental components of building codes and safety standards that ensure the stability and resilience of structures. These standards specify the minimum load-bearing capacity that buildings must withstand against both live loads, such as occupants and furniture, and dead loads, including the building materials’ weight. Compliance with these regulations helps prevent structural failures and promotes public safety.

Building codes often incorporate detailed guidelines for designing structural elements such as foundations, beams, columns, and load distribution systems. They take into account factors like soil conditions, climate, and anticipated use to determine appropriate load limits. Engineers and architects must adhere to these standards during construction and renovation projects to meet legal safety obligations.

Electrical and Mechanical System Regulations

Electrical and mechanical system regulations are critical components of building codes and safety standards, ensuring safe and reliable operation of essential building systems. These regulations specify the standards for proper installation, maintenance, and operation of electrical wiring, circuits, HVAC systems, and plumbing to prevent hazards. Proper adherence minimizes risks such as electrical fires, system failures, or mechanical malfunctions, which can compromise occupant safety and property integrity.

Building codes mandate specific requirements for electrical system grounding, circuit capacity, insulation, and safe connection practices, aligned with national standards like the National Electrical Code (NEC). Mechanical system regulations include standards for ventilation, heating, cooling systems, and plumbing, aiming to promote health, efficiency, and sustainability. Compliance involves routine inspections, certifications, and adherence to manufacturer specifications, with authorities overseeing and enforcing these standards.

Legal Implications of Non-Compliance with Building Regulations

Non-compliance with building regulations can lead to significant legal consequences for property owners and developers. Violating safety standards or structural requirements may result in fines, penalties, or stop-work orders issued by regulatory authorities. These legal actions aim to enforce adherence to established building codes and ensure public safety.

In addition to administrative penalties, non-compliance can lead to civil liabilities. If substandard construction causes injury, property damage, or loss of life, affected parties may pursue lawsuits against responsible parties. Such legal proceedings often seek compensation for damages and may result in substantial financial liabilities.

Moreover, non-compliance can impair a property’s legal standing, complicating sales or refinancing processes. Authorities may refuse to approve occupancy certificates or title transfers, hindering property transactions. This underscores the importance of complying with building codes and safety standards to avoid legal disputes and ensure marketability.

Failure to adhere to building regulations can also breach insurance policies, leading to denied or limited coverage. Insurance companies may reject claims if non-compliance contributed to damage or loss. Thus, legal implications of non-compliance extend beyond regulatory penalties and encompass broader risks affecting property value and ownership rights.

Challenges in Updating and Enforcing Building Regulations

Updating and enforcing building regulations present several significant challenges. One primary obstacle is the rapid pace of technological advancement, which requires regulatory frameworks to evolve constantly to address new building materials, systems, and sustainability practices. Keeping regulations current without stifling innovation remains a complex balancing act.

Another challenge involves coordination among multiple regulatory bodies at local, state, and federal levels. Differing mandates and standards can create discrepancies, complicating enforcement efforts and potentially leading to compliance gaps. Effective enforcement thus demands consistent communication and collaboration across jurisdictions.

Resource constraints further hinder the enforcement process. Limited personnel, funding, and technical expertise may restrict regular inspections and compliance monitoring. Consequently, some non-compliance issues may go unnoticed or unresolved, risking safety and legal liabilities.

Case Studies of Building Failures Due to Safety Standards Lapses

Numerous building failures attributed to lapses in safety standards highlight the critical importance of adherence to building codes. For example, the 1981 Hyatt Regency walkway collapse in Kansas City resulted from structural design flaws and insufficient load calculations, leading to 114 fatalities and numerous injuries. This tragedy underscored how non-compliance with load requirements can have catastrophic consequences.

Another notable case is the Grenfell Tower fire in London in 2017, where the use of combustible cladding materials and inadequate fire safety measures contributed to the rapid spread of flames, resulting in 72 deaths. This incident demonstrated the devastating outcome of neglecting fire safety and prevention standards within building regulations.

These case studies emphasize the vital need for strict enforcement of building codes and safety standards. Failures often stem from overlooked or misunderstood regulations, leading to unsafe structures and tragic outcomes.
